Susan Jane Wisdom-Cunningham

May 11, 1948 — Aug 1, 2026

POPLAR BLUFF

Our beloved mother, Susan Jane Wisdom-Cunningham, 78, of Poplar Bluff Missouri, passed away peacefully on August 1, 2026. Born on May 11, 1948, in Chanute, Kansas. She lived a life full of grace, warmth, quiet contemplation of Jesus with an endless love for her children, grandchildren, and her family.

Our mom, Susan, was raised in a small-town Chanute, Kansas and graduated from Chanute High School. She was always so proud to have been a cheerleader and to be the editor of the newspaper while in high school. She was a raving beauty, yet she was shy and did not realize just how beautiful she was.

Our mother was joined in marriage with Robert Wisdom and Stanley Cunningham. She bore her beloved children from both marriages and lived the remainder of her life dedicated to the Lord and her family.

Our mother received her Practical Nursing Diploma and served her community in Poplar Bluff, Missouri for many years. She was a dedicated nurse and very selfless when it came to the care of her patients. She worked through battling breast cancer twice while still working and providing for her family. She truly was the strongest woman we have ever known.

Our mother loved the outdoors, birds, and flowers. She especially loved her white oak trees at her white oak home that lived in for many years in Poplar Bluff. She loved to rake leaves, ride horses in her pasture, taking walks to the creek, and watching the storms roll in. She loved rocks and collecting rocks. She had a rock garden at her home and loved the weather channel and storm chasing. She loved thrifting and yard sales. She absolutely loved her morning coffee. She was a Ham Radio Operator. Her call sign was KB0ZOY.

She found joy in her family and found strength in her faith, while always holding sound strong biblical principles and beliefs. She prayed the prayer of Jabez over her children and grandchildren every day. We knew this because she would tell us. She was very open about her faith, and she was a prayer warrior to her death. Her first child David Wisdom passed away June 2025. David was her special son, as he had special needs, and loved him very dearly. She was his caregiver in his last days and was so selfless while caring for him.

Our mother is survived by her 5 children, Benjamin Wisdom, Erica Wisdom, Kristin Ziade, Sara Brown, and Crystal Cunninham-Roth. She had 8 grandchildren, Cristina Marzolf, Landon Bringer, Blake Brown, Kaine Lewis, Laken Lewis, Francesca Wisdom Graham, Avana Birdsong, and Geneva Genova; with 2 great grandchildren, Elliana Marzolf and Mattix Marzolf.

She is survived by her brothers Richard Hesting, Dean Hesting and Danny Hesting.

She was predeceased by her parents, Doris Hesting Grove and Robert Lee Hesting, and her beloved son, David Wisdom.
